Four days induction workshop of fellows on Constitutional Valueswas organised at the Training Centre from 2 to 5 August 2023. Noted Constitutional Researcher Dileep Yashvardhan was the main resource person. Thirty-five people, including 24 fellows, five mentors and six Disha staff members, participated in the workshop.

The induction workshop was organised to kickstart the project to promote Constitutional values among the people with the support of Azim Premji Philanthropic Initiative.

Project coordinator Kritika Yadav welcomed the participants and thanked them for giving their valuable time. She briefed the participants objectives, agenda and schedule of the workshop. Director KN Tiwari gave an introduction of the organisation. He covered the organisation’s history and its major programmes and activities. Programme coordinator Shachindra Sharma gave a presentation on Disha’s work through Constitutional lens.

The resource person began with the Preamble of the Constitution and went on to Fundamental Rights, Directive Principles of State Policy and Fundamental Duties. He discussed the precautions that needed to be taken while working on Constitutional values.

During the workshop, the fellows prepared action plans for the next three months with the assistance of their mentors. The mentors told the fellows that they should include mutual brotherhood, equality, unity, secularism and fraternity in their work. The fellows and mentors had a discussion on their roles and responsibilities. They decided that the mentors would meet the fellows twice a year face to face and see their work. They will remain in touch with through phone and WhatsApp group.
